简体   繁体   English

Pagespeed图像优化问题导致图像无法显示

[英]Pagespeed image optimisation issue causing images not to display

I'm having a strange issue with pagespeed on the website I'm maintaining. 我要维护的网站上的pagespeed出现了一个奇怪的问题。 Pagespeed has been set up and it works fine, except when it comes to images, then issues start to happen. Pagespeed已经设置好并且可以正常工作,除非涉及图像,否则开始出现问题。

Lets say we have a image located and called: 假设我们有一个图片,并称为:

<img src="/assets/images/car.png" alt="Car" />

Pagespeed will convert that to: Pagespeed会将其转换为:

<img alt="Car" src="/assets/images/xcar.png.pagespeed.ic.3uWcepqUpW.webp" data-pagespeed-url-hash="585364661" onload="pagespeed.CriticalImages.checkImageForCriticality(this);"

When it does this, the image stops displaying, when you clear the cache, the first load /assets/images/car.png displays in the source code and the image displays, refresh, it updates to /assets/images/xcar.png.pagespeed.ic.3uWcepqUpW.webp and the image doesn't display. 这样做时,图像将停止显示,当您清除缓存时,将在源代码中显示第一个加载的/assets/images/car.png ,并且显示并刷新图像,它将更新为/assets/images/xcar.png.pagespeed.ic.3uWcepqUpW.webp ,并且图像不显示。 But here is when it gets strange, other images using similar code work fine. 但是,当这变得奇怪时,使用类似代码的其他图像也可以正常工作。 I'm not sure what is going on here. 我不确定这是怎么回事。

Here is the part of the pagespeed.conf: 这是pagespeed.conf的一部分:

ModPagespeedEnableFilters sprite_images
ModPagespeedEnableFilters rewrite_images
ModPagespeedEnableFilters recompress_png
ModPagespeedEnableFilters convert_png_to_jpeg,convert_jpeg_to_webp
ModPagespeedEnableFilters extend_cache
ModPagespeedEnableFilters dedup_inlined_images
ModPagespeedEnableFilters insert_dns_prefetch
ModPagespeedEnableFilters strip_image_meta_data
ModPagespeedEnableFilters remove_quotes

Do you have any suggestions? 你有什么建议吗?

You can try ImageKit.io for optimizing images. 您可以尝试ImageKit.io来优化图像。 It has everything PageSpeed has plus more. 它具有PageSpeed的所有功能以及更多功能。 Do share your feedback. 分享您的反馈。

Disclaimer - I am the co-founder. 免责声明-我是联合创始人。

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M